Olympus SH-3 vs Sony S2000 Overview

Lets look more in depth at the Olympus SH-3 and Sony S2000, former is a Small Sensor Superzoom while the latter is a Small Sensor Compact by manufacturers Olympus and Sony. There is a substantial difference among the image resolutions of the SH-3 (16MP) and S2000 (10MP) but both cameras posses the identical sensor dimensions (1/2.3").

Olympus SH-3 vs Sony S2000 Physical Comparison

For anyone who is intending to travel with your camera often, you'll need to consider its weight and proportions. The Olympus SH-3 enjoys outer measurements of 109mm x 63mm x 42mm (4.3" x 2.5" x 1.7") and a weight of 271 grams (0.60 lbs) whilst the Sony S2000 has measurements of 98mm x 61mm x 27mm (3.9" x 2.4" x 1.1") along with a weight of 167 grams (0.37 lbs).

Olympus SH-3 vs Sony S2000 Sensor Comparison

Oftentimes, it can be tough to visualize the difference in sensor dimensions simply by viewing technical specs. The pic below should offer you a more clear sense of the sensor measurements in the SH-3 and S2000.

As you have seen, the two cameras feature the identical sensor size albeit different resolution. You can count on the Olympus SH-3 to render greater detail having its extra 6 Megapixels. Higher resolution will let you crop shots way more aggressively. The fresher SH-3 provides an edge with regard to sensor innovation.
